Two cards are selected from a standard deck of 52 playing cards. The first card is not replaced before the second card is selected. Find the probability of selecting a four and then selecting a two.
Given:
Two cards are selected from a standard deck of 52 playing cards.
The first card is not replaced before the second card is selected.
To find:
The probability of selecting a four and then selecting a two.
Solution:
We know that,
Total number of cards = 52
Number of four cards = 4
Number of two cards = 4
Now,
[tex]\text{Probability}=\dfrac{\text{Number of favorable outcomes}}{\text{Total number of outcomes}}[/tex]
Probability of selecting a four = [tex]\dfrac{4}{52}[/tex]
After selecting a card, then number of remaining cards is 51.
Probability of selecting a two = [tex]\dfrac{4}{51}[/tex]
So, the probability of selecting a four and then selecting a two is
[tex]P=\dfrac{4}{52}\times \dfrac{4}{51}[/tex]
[tex]P=\dfrac{1}{13}\times \dfrac{4}{51}[/tex]
[tex]P=\dfrac{4}{663}[/tex]
Therefore, the required probability is [tex]\dfrac{4}{663}[/tex].

I think please dont lisen to me if you only have 1 chance to answer the questionThe lifetime of a certain brand of battery is normally distributed with a mean value of 9 hr and a standard deviation of 0.8 hr when it is used in a particular DVD player. Suppose that two new batteries are independently selected and put into the player. The player stops functioning as soon as one of the batteries fails. (Round your answers to four decimal places.)
Required:
a. What is the probability that the player functions for at least 8 hr?
b. What is the probability that the cassette player works for at most 11 hr?
c. Find a number z* such that only 10% of all cassette players will function without battery replacement for more than z* hr.
Answer:
a. 0.8944 = 89.44% probability that the player functions for at least 8 hr
b. 0.9938 = 99.38% probability that the cassette player works for at most 11 hr
c. z* = 10.024 hr
Step-by-step explanation:
Normal Probability Distribution:
Problems of normal distributions can be solved using the z-score formula.
In a set with mean [tex]\mu[/tex] and standard deviation [tex]\sigma[/tex], the z-score of a measure X is given by:
[tex]Z = \frac{X - \mu}{\sigma}[/tex]
The Z-score measures how many standard deviations the measure is from the mean. After finding the Z-score, we look at the z-score table and find the p-value associated with this z-score. This p-value is the probability that the value of the measure is smaller than X, that is, the percentile of X. Subtracting 1 by the p-value, we get the probability that the value of the measure is greater than X.
Mean value of 9 hr and a standard deviation of 0.8 hr
This means that [tex]\mu = 9, \sigma = 0.8[/tex]
a. What is the probability that the player functions for at least 8 hr?
This is 1 subtracted by the pvalue of Z when X = 8. So
[tex]Z = \frac{X - \mu}{\sigma}[/tex]
[tex]Z = \frac{8 - 9}{0.8}[/tex]
[tex]Z = -1.25[/tex]
[tex]Z = -1.25[/tex] has a pvalue of 0.1056
1 - 0.1056 = 0.8944
0.8944 = 89.44% probability that the player functions for at least 8 hr.
b. What is the probability that the cassette player works for at most 11 hr?
This is the pvalue of Z when X = 11. So
[tex]Z = \frac{X - \mu}{\sigma}[/tex]
[tex]Z = \frac{11 - 9}{0.8}[/tex]
[tex]Z = 2.5[/tex]
[tex]Z = 2.5[/tex] has a pvalue of 0.9938
0.9938 = 99.38% probability that the cassette player works for at most 11 hr.
c. Find a number z* such that only 10% of all cassette players will function without battery replacement for more than z* hr.
This is the 90th percentile, which is X when Z has a pvalue of 0.9, that is, X when Z = 1.28.
[tex]Z = \frac{X - \mu}{\sigma}[/tex]
[tex]1.28 = \frac{X - 9}{0.8}[/tex]
[tex]X - 9 = 1.28*0.8[/tex]
[tex]X = 10.024[/tex]
So
z* = 10.024 hr
